Industry Challenges
As a reinforcing filler, silica is rich in silanol groups (-OH) on its surface, making it highly hydrophilic and prone to agglomeration. Traditional modification methods often face:
- Inconsistent Coating: Incomplete surface coverage of particles.
- High Energy Consumption: Low efficiency in batch production.
- Dust Pollution: Poor sealing leading to hazardous working environments.

Process Workflow
- Quantitative Feeding: Silica is fed via a screw feeder.
- Agent Atomization: Modification agents (e.g., silane coupling agents) are atomized under high pressure.
- Three-Roller Modification: The material forms a spiral gas-solid flow. High shear forces break down agglomerates, while mechanical energy generates heat to facilitate chemical bonding.
- Collection: The modified powder is captured by a professional filtration system.
